First of all about coffee:
We are very encouraged by the initial shipment arrivals from Central America and Mexico. For the past few years the roya fungus has certainly compromised many of our favorite suppliers. We are now cupping some outstanding coffees, in particular from Huehuetenago, and Chiapas, Mexico – two areas among the hardest hit by the fungus. It is a great time to look at buying some of these; it is clear a lot of hard work has gone into revitalizing the farms.
